Operating margin measures how much profit your core operations keep from each dollar of revenue after you pay the direct cost of goods sold and the ongoing expenses required to run the business day to day. Unlike gross margin, which stops at production or procurement economics, operating margin reflects selling, general, and administrative load, research and development, and other operating line items that finance teams routinely group above the “operating income” subtotal on an income statement. That makes it one of the cleanest indicators of whether the business model itself—not financing tricks or one-time accounting events—is generating sustainable earnings power.
Investors, lenders, and operators watch operating margin because it is difficult to “window dress” without changing real behavior. You can temporarily boost revenue recognition or defer costs in edge cases, but over multiple quarters the relationship between revenue, COGS, and operating spend tells a story about pricing power, procurement discipline, and organizational efficiency. For founders preparing board decks, the metric is a lingua franca with venture capitalists who compare SaaS, ecommerce, and services portfolios on a common profitability yardstick, even when revenue scale differs by orders of magnitude.

Technical details
Operating income is defined here as revenue minus cost of goods sold minus operating expenses. Operating margin percentage is operating income divided by revenue, multiplied by one hundred, when revenue is positive. COGS ratio is COGS divided by revenue times one hundred; OpEx ratio is operating expenses divided by revenue times one hundred. Gross profit is revenue minus COGS, and gross margin percentage is gross profit divided by revenue times one hundred.
Operating expenses should include the ordinary costs of running the business that are not capitalized and that are not interest or taxes in a classical presentation. Typical line items are sales and marketing, general and administrative functions, research and development, depreciation and amortization associated with operating assets when your source statements include D&A above operating income, and stock-based compensation if your peer set reports it in operating expenses. Always match the definition to the financial statements you cite; adjusted metrics may exclude stock-based compensation or restructuring charges by design.

How SynthQuery compares
Operating margin is one profitability lens among several. Picking the right metric prevents mixed messages when executives, investors, and operators read the same deck.

Operating margin vs gross margin
Gross margin uses only revenue and COGS; operating margin subtracts operating expenses as well. A firm can show healthy gross margin yet weak operating margin if overhead is heavy.
Retail and manufacturing conversations emphasize gross margin; corporate reviews often pivot to operating margin once scale and overhead matter.
Operating margin vs EBITDA margin
EBITDA adds back depreciation and amortization to operating income in many presentations, so EBITDA margin can exceed operating margin when D&A is material.
Lenders and buyout analysts favor EBITDA for leverage capacity; equity analysts may still anchor on operating margin for comparability across D&A policies.
Operating margin vs net margin
Net margin includes interest, taxes, and non-operating items below the operating line. Two companies with identical operating margins can diverge sharply at net margin because of capital structure or tax jurisdiction.
Public headlines sometimes cite net margin; operational reviews often stop at operating margin to judge core business quality.
When operating margin is enough
Use operating margin for core profitability trends, overhead discipline, and peer benchmarking on the operating line. Pair with cash flow metrics when solvency and reinvestment matter.
Relying on a single metric in isolation can miss balance-sheet risk; combine margin analysis with liquidity and growth context.

Begin with the primary scenario row at the top of the calculator. Enter Revenue in dollars—the top-line sales you want to analyze for the period. Use the same definition your finance team uses in management reporting: recognized revenue for GAAP-style views, billings for some SaaS dashboards, or cash collected only if you are deliberately modeling cash economics. Consistency matters more than the specific convention, as long as COGS and operating expenses match that same recognition basis.
Next, enter COGS, cost of goods sold, sometimes labeled cost of revenue in software businesses. Include direct materials, fulfillment, hosting attributable to delivering the product, merchant fees tied to checkout, and other costs that scale with volume in your chart of accounts. Exclude headquarters rent, corporate marketing that is not tied to fulfillment, and executive salaries unless your policy explicitly loads them into COGS—which is uncommon outside certain operational models. If you are unsure, mirror the COGS subtotal from your income statement rather than improvising from memory.
Then enter Operating expenses in dollars. This bucket should capture selling, general, and administrative expenses, research and development, and other operating costs that sit below gross profit but above operating income in a classic presentation. Think sales commissions not embedded in COGS, brand marketing, finance and HR, software subscriptions for internal tools, and engineering payroll for product teams. Do not fold interest expense, tax, or major non-operating gains into this field if you want a textbook operating margin; those items belong below the operating line in a full P&L.

Limitations and best practices
Treat this calculator as a transparent scratchpad, not a substitute for audited financial statements or tax advice. Classification errors in COGS versus OpEx change storytelling even when operating income stays the same, so reconcile inputs against your chart of accounts before presenting externally.
Be cautious comparing operating margin across companies without reading footnotes. Stock-based compensation, restructuring charges, and segment reporting choices vary. When revenue approaches zero in projections, margin percentages become volatile; focus on absolute operating dollars in those edge cases.
For regulated disclosures, run final numbers through finance and legal workflows. The tool performs arithmetic only and makes no representation about compliance with SEC, IFRS, or local accounting rules.

Operating margin is the share of revenue left as operating profit after you subtract both the direct cost of delivering your product or service and the operating expenses required to run the business, such as sales, marketing, corporate overhead, and R&D—before interest and taxes enter the picture. Expressed as a percentage, it is operating income divided by revenue. A fifteen percent operating margin means roughly fifteen cents of every revenue dollar remains after those core costs, on the definitions you used. It is popular because it focuses on the recurring economics of the business model rather than capital structure or one-time items that sit lower on the income statement.
There is no universal threshold because industries carry different cost structures, capital intensity, and growth strategies. Mature software businesses with scalable delivery sometimes report operating margins that look high compared with thin-margin grocery retail or contract manufacturing. Early-stage companies may run near breakeven or negative operating margins while reinvesting in distribution and product development, whereas cash-generative incumbents may target steady double-digit margins. Useful anchors include your own trailing quarters, direct competitors with similar accounting policies, and the implicit margin implied by your valuation model. A “good” margin is one that sustainably funds reinvestment, debt service if applicable, and shareholder expectations without starving the product roadmap. Always read footnotes when benchmarking public companies because adjustments to stock-based compensation or restructuring can move reported operating income materially.
Improvement strategies generally attack revenue quality, COGS efficiency, or operating expense leverage. On revenue, refine pricing, reduce discounting, upsell higher-margin offerings, and trim low-yield customer segments that consume disproportionate support. On COGS, negotiate supplier terms, redesign products for cheaper bills of materials, automate fulfillment, and reduce returns. On operating expenses, scrutinize marketing efficiency, trim redundant SaaS tools, delay non-critical hires, and consolidate vendors—while avoiding cuts that damage growth engines you still need. Operating margin also rises when revenue grows faster than costs, so go-to-market experiments that lift conversion without linear headcount adds are attractive. Finally, fix measurement issues: sometimes margin improves when revenue recognition aligns with delivery rather than because operations changed overnight.
Watch operating margin when you want insight into core business profitability independent of how the company is financed and taxed. Net margin incorporates interest expense, tax expense, and non-operating gains or losses, so it reflects financial engineering and jurisdictional effects as much as operations. A business can show healthy operating margins but weak net margins if it carries heavy debt or operates in high-tax regions. Conversely, one-time accounting gains can flatter net margin temporarily. Executives often manage the operating line day to day while CFOs communicate net margin to investors who care about earnings per share. For internal dashboards, many teams track both: operating margin for operational discipline and net margin for overall shareholder outcomes.
In a standard GAAP income statement, depreciation and amortization associated with operating assets are usually embedded within operating expenses or cost of goods sold, which means they typically reduce operating income and therefore operating margin. Some non-GAAP presentations add D&A back when discussing EBITDA or “adjusted operating income,” which can make those alternative margins higher. When you use this SynthQuery calculator, consistency is the rule: if your operating expense total already includes D&A, you are aligned with classic operating margin. If you intentionally exclude D&A, you are approximating a different metric and should label it clearly in your narrative so readers do not confuse it with GAAP operating margin from filings.
Enter the total operating expense dollars that sit below gross profit but above operating income in the P&L view you are modeling. Common components are sales and marketing, general and administrative payroll and facilities, research and development, customer support if not classified as COGS, and corporate IT—not interest, not income taxes, and not most financing costs. Capital expenditures themselves are not operating expenses; the depreciation that flows from prior CapEx usually is, unless you are using a cash-based informal model. If your business records stock-based compensation in operating expenses, include it when you want comparability to public SaaS peers. When uncertain, pull the operating expense subtotal directly from your management reporting pack rather than guessing.
Benchmarks vary widely by sector, geography, and company stage, so treat published averages as directional rather than prescriptive. Software and asset-light services often show higher operating margins at maturity than capital-intensive manufacturing or logistics. Retailers with private-label mix may outperform peers on margin, while commodity producers may swing with cycle pricing. Consult industry association reports, filing-based screeners, and equity research comps—but always harmonize accounting policies before comparing. This calculator does not provide live benchmark data; it helps you compute margin consistently once you have the numerator and denominator inputs. Pair external benchmarks with your internal cohorts: same product line, same region, same channel—to avoid apples-to-oranges conclusions.
Operating margin and expense ratios divide by revenue. When revenue is zero, those ratios are undefined in the classical sense, and showing a percentage would mislead readers even if operating income could still be computed as negative expenses in edge cases. Requiring positive revenue keeps the tool aligned with textbook definitions and prevents divide-by-zero errors. If you are modeling pre-revenue startups, focus on absolute operating burn in dollars or use scenario revenue greater than zero to explore sensitivity curves.
